Geo Location Information for 91.222.52.23 IP Address. The IP Address 91.222.52.23 is located at 50.0407 latitude and 15.7766 longitude in Czech Republic. Friendly Location for the IP Address is Pardubicky Kraj, Pardubice, Czechia, 530 09